The Ethical Property Company PLC is a unique initiative in
ethical investment. We buy properties and develop them as centres
that bring charities, social enterprises, community and campaign
groups together under one roof where they can share skills and
ideas.
Groups in our centres benefit from affordable rents, flexible
tenancy terms and office space and facilities designed to meet
their needs. The centres are also managed to minimise energy use,
waste, car travel and harmful materials.
The company’s investors gain the security of a property-based
investment as well as one that achieves lasting social change. The
company has paid an annual dividend every year since 2000 - three
pence per share until 2004 rising to 3.25 pence thereafter.
We aim to develop centres that are focal points for social change.
The company currently owns centres in England, Scotland and Belgium
and we are in the process of developing ways in which we can
encourage ethical investment and set up centres in other parts of
the UK and internationally. In the long-term we aim to build a
network of centres around the world in support of the social change
movement.
